Dear Hallie,
As you already know when you completed that online dating profile you were NOT looking for love, and as you know you started talking to a guy who has stole your heart. I know you keep telling yourself. "Don't get attached" "don't start this trip out with a heartbreak" "don't ruin this great thing you are doing for yourself" I know you are worried because well, what if it does go down the toilet and he ends up being the same kind of jerk you have been perusing your whole life. It worries you that you will hate Florida if all you receive is a broken heart, and THAT my dear, is not why you came.
The night you meet the guy you will say out loud "I cannot believe I am here, I cannot believe this is my home"  you still have your worries, but at that moment in time you have a moment of clarity. The night is clear, the date is perfect, and he is the sweetest guy you have come to know.
 This is your life, and it's time to STOP worrying about how things won't work out and just let them. If he breaks your heart, part ways with a smile. If it's love, than just let it be.
He takes you to a romantic dinner on the water. He knows you love seafood, which is why he choose this place, but you order a salad because you don't want to look "fat" 
(if I could only smack you right now)  
He than takes you down to the bay front on a island park surrounded by water.  The night is dark, the stars are bright, and you two will hold hands and talk about your plans to build a life in Florida and he will truly show you how he wants to be apart of your journey. You reach the corner in the park where you are surrounded by water. There is a water fountain about 20 feet high spraying different color water and it's the most gorgeous view you have EVER encountered.
Now the next moment will throw you off.
He will look to the sky and say, "oh my gosh, what is that?!" 
You being your gullible self will scan the sky desperately trying to see exactly what he is talking about, when he does something completely unexpected.
"It's a shower of kisses!" and kisses you ALL over. 
It was the most childish, yet romantic and hilarious first date encounter you will ever have.
Right than you will know he so different. He is comfortable in his skin, he was comfortable with you, and you are having the time of our lives together.
That silly little voice at the back your mind will pop up again
"Stop falling....or your going to hit the ground hard"
After the walk being the gentleman that he is he walks you back to his car, he asks you to sit with him for a couple minutes before you leave to say goodbye. 
When you get in the passenger seat he is placing a cd in the cd player.
A little music to set the mood?
Yeah, you could say that.
You will hear the infamous cupid shuffle, and you better bet he is going to want you to "car" dance with him. 
You will tense up, and your shy timid self will pop out.
Push her away, enjoy this moment. It will be one of your favorites.
as you both sit in the car bobbing "to the left, to the left, to the left, to the left..."  and once again "to the right, to the right, to the right, to the right." People will walk by and stare at you thinking you guys are insane.
but you will LOVE every minute of it.
It's probably the first time you have genuinely laughed in a long time. 
Not only is it at that time, you realize you made the right decision to be where you are in that moment..it's the moment the voice in the back of your head tells you to stop holding yourself back from falling..
and just tells you to let go.
You know at that point, he'll always catch you.
